0 reviews
Tilmili Spring in Chamba is a hidden gem nestled in the serene landscapes of Himachal Pradesh. This natural spring is renowned for its crystal-clear waters and tranquil surroundings, making it a perfect retreat for nature lovers and peace seekers. The spring is surrounded by lush greenery and offers a refreshing escape from the hustle and bustle of city life. Visitors can enjoy a leisurely walk al